Output 476ef9015c32803e18040223cd76156dcdfc7f61da41452da366189e5cde12ef:0

value
125193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 420f945dd957ac0679517ce24c9d3fefb2017daf OP_EQUAL
address
37iKBh3KPviJevRwy9pst9wX4BtB5VNTmD
transaction
476ef9015c32803e18040223cd76156dcdfc7f61da41452da366189e5cde12ef
confirmations
196691
spent
true